Abstract

Apparatus (), systems and methods are disclosed for treating a biological fluid with light. A container () of biological fluid is introduced into a fluid treatment chamber () where it is contacted with light provided by one or more light sources () in proximity to the fluid treatment chamber (). A light sensing system () senses the intensity of illumination of the light. A radiometer () may be inserted into fluid treatment chamber () to calibrate the light sensing system (). An electronic control system () utilizes an interface circuit board () to interface a computer circuit board () to a display panel (), a user interface panel (), a relay circuit board (), light sensorsand various other sensors (). A detector () senses agitating movement of a tray () that contains biological fluids. Methods include calibrating (-), sensing (-) and correcting (-) light intensity measurements, and determining the length of treatment () to reach a desired illumination dose. A radiometer () is equipped with a plurality of light sensors () disposed on both sides to measure light intensity in chamber () and to provide a reference for calibrating light sensing system ().
